Add 50/48 and 6/40
1st number: 1 2/48, 2nd number: 6/40
50/48 + 6/40 is 143/120.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 48 and 40 is 240
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 240 - For the 1st fraction, since 48 × 5 = 240,
50/48 = 50 × 5/48 × 5 = 250/240 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 40 × 6 = 240,
6/40 = 6 × 6/40 × 6 = 36/240 - Add the two like fractions:
250/240 + 36/240 = 250 + 36/240 = 286/240 - 286/240 simplified gives 143/120
- So, 50/48 + 6/40 = 143/120
